Highly crystalline structure enabling rapid melt crystallization and excellent powder flowability.
Outstanding thermal stability with minimal degradation during extrusion and curing processes.
Optimized reactivity profile for balanced gel time and full cure development in thermoset powder coatings.
Low melt viscosity ensures excellent film formation, leveling, and substrate wetting.
Compatible with standard epoxy hardeners (e.g., GMA-acrylic or DICY) for high-performance hybrid systems.
Architectural and industrial powder coatings requiring weather resistance and mechanical durability.
Appliance coatings for refrigerators, washing machines, and HVAC components.
Automotive under-hood and non-critical exterior trim coatings.
General-purpose functional coatings on metal substrates including steel, aluminum, and galvanized surfaces.
Electrostatic spray-applied thermosetting powder coatings for indoor and semi-outdoor use.
| Chemical Type | Crystalline saturated polyester |
| Product Form | Pale yellow to off-white granules |
| Appearance | Free-flowing crystalline solid |
| Melting Point (DSC, 10°C/min) | 118–122°C |
| Acid Value (mg KOH/g) | 28–32 |
| Hydroxyl Value (mg KOH/g) | 4–7 |
| Number Average Molecular Weight (Mn) | 2,800–3,200 g/mol |
| Primary Applications | Thermosetting powder coating binder (hybrid & pure polyester systems) |
